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Linlithgow to Wavertree Technology Park start from as little as £15.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Linlithgow to Wavertree Technology Park start from £71.60 one way, or £102.30 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Linlithgow to Wavertree Technology Park are available for £74.90 one way, or £149.80 return

Everything you need to know about Linlithgow Station

Welcome to Linlithgow Train Station

Situated in the heart of the charming town of Linlithgow, just 20 miles west of Edinburgh, Linlithgow train station serves as a key gateway to a wealth of Scottish locales. Whether you're a local heading into the city for work, a student, or a traveler exploring Scotland, the station offers a blend of essential amenities and convenient transport links to make your journey smooth and enjoyable.

Facilities and Amenities

The station is equipped with a ticket office that operates from early morning until late at night, ensuring that you can always secure a ticket for your travels. For those who prefer online booking, ticket collection is facilitated by accessible ticket machines located at the station. Moreover, for passengers with hearing impairments, an induction loop is available, enhancing accessibility.

Independently navigating the station is straightforward due to the comprehensive step-free access provided throughout. Despite having no accessible toilets, the station offers waiting rooms on both platforms where travelers can also access public Wi-Fi. If you're looking to grab a quick refreshment, a coffee vending machine is on hand to cater to your caffeine needs before you embark on your journey.

Transport Connections

Linlithgow station boasts substantial connectivity with various modes of transport ensuring seamless travel. Should railway services be disrupted, a rail replacement service operates with buses picking up passengers from High Street. For detailed information about bus services, visit Traveline Scotland or call their 24-hour hotline. Taxi services are equally accessible, with details available at TrainTaxi.

Parking is hassle-free with a no-charge policy, as there are 96 parking spaces available, inclusive of two blue badge spaces. Cyclists are also catered to with a covered bicycle storage area accommodating up to 38 bikes, protected by CCTV for enhanced security.

Everything you need to know about Wavertree Technology Park Station

Discovering Wavertree Technology Park Train Station

Located in the vibrant city of Liverpool, Wavertree Technology Park station serves as a crucial node in the UK rail network, connecting travelers to various local and regional destinations. This station, woven into the fibers of Liverpool's bustling transport tapestry, is especially favored by commuters and tech-savvy travelers, thanks to its proximity to the city's burgeoning tech scene.

Wavertree Technology Park station is a well-equipped hub designed to facilitate a smooth journey for everyone. Ticket purchase and collection are straightforward with an accessible ticket office open from early hours (5:00 AM on weekdays) until late at night (12:20 AM). For added convenience, there are ticket machines available for collecting tickets purchased online. The station's commitment to accessibility is evident with features like step-free access throughout, making it a 'Category A' station. Facilities like accessible ticket machines, induction loops, and ramp access ensure that all travelers are catered for.

Though some amenities such as toilets and refreshment facilities are lacking, the station compensates with extensive help and support services. Should you need support, staff assistance is available for most of the day, and customer help points are stationed for added assistance. It's noteworthy that the CCTV enhances security measures across the premises.

For onward travel, Wavertree Technology Park station is well connected. Local bus services, such as the SMART 1 bus service, provide convenient routes through Liverpool, while a taxi service is accessible for those preferring private travel options. Rail replacement services are located just outside the station, ensuring continued connectivity during unavoidable service interruptions.
